## Profile store sharding — hot shard recovery

Symptom: p99 latency spike on shard 7 of the Lumenfold profile store. Cause: celebrity-account hotkeys after the Vexport migration. Fix: enable key-splitting in the shard router, rebalance with `lumectl rebalance --dry-run` first. Do not resize shards during peak hours. Verify replica lag under 200ms before cutover. If rebalance stalls, restart the coordinator on the standby node. The coordinator API requires auth; use the bearer token below.

portal login ticket: eyJhbGciOiJIUzI1NiIsInR5cCI6IkpXVCJ9.eyJzdWIiOiIT3gc55ZJ4cIn0.vDbvOqvtOY3N

## Changelog — Audit-log viewer defaults

Defaults changed for the Splinterfell audit-log viewer. Retention display now caps at 90 days instead of unlimited; export is CSV-only by default; redaction of actor fields is on unless explicitly disabled. New team members: these defaults apply to every fresh deployment, so don't assume parity with the legacy instances. The shipped default configuration is reproduced below.

settings of tagug-fajof:
[zorwyn]
host = zorwyn.nelvrosys.corp
user = zorwyn_svc
database = zorwyn_prod

Turnstile Counter (Project Gatehawk) runs in three environments: dev, staging, and matchday-prod at Verrowfield Stadium. Matchday-prod is the only one wired to the physical gates, so treat any change there as a live change. Staging replays recorded gate traffic nightly. Each environment reads the same binary but differs only in the configuration shown below.

service settings:
[druix]
host = druix.zemvargrid.example
user = druix_svc
database = druix_prod

## Limits & Quotas: Deploybot (Chirpwell)

Chirpwell's deploy-status bot rate-limits itself to avoid flooding channels during incident storms. Messages are batched per release train, status polls are capped per minute, and stale deploys age out of the watch list automatically. If the bot goes quiet mid-incident, it has probably hit a quota rather than crashed; check the throttle counters first. The current limits are defined here.

tuning constants:
RATE_LIMITS = {
    "istox": 465,
    "wendor": 846,
    "novvan": 466,
    "julok": 655,
    "sorax": 651,
    "belath": 752,
    "druax": 1007,
}